Several centuries ago, the Nama people of southern Africa used particularly clever baboons as goat herders. These animals took their duties seriously—keeping the herd together and promptly warning of danger upon spotting predators. Occasionally, a baboon would choose the largest goat and ride it like a mount. Some European settlers in the region later adopted this practice; the last documented case, from 1961, describes a female baboon named Ala working on a farm in Namibia. Rawchronicles

The chess piece known as the "queen" originally moved just one square diagonally. In the 15th century, its power dramatically increased, evolving into the formidable moves we know today. In the West, the piece was even officially renamed the "queen"—even though historically, the queen was more akin to a vizier or prime minister. Rawchronicles

A tractor tows downed German Heinkel He-111 bomber across the Cunliffe-Owen Aircraft factory site in Southampton. The aircraft, from the 6th squadron of Luftwaffe bomber wing KG 55 (6./KG55), was shot down and made a forced landing on August 6, 1940, near the village of Bramber in Sussex. It was later transported by road nearly 100 km to the factory. On September 11, 1940, the facility suffered a German air raid, and the hangar housing the bomber was destroyed. Rawchronicles

Lake Nyasa separated German Tanzania and British Malawi. For ten years, rival naval captains—Germany’s Berndt and Britain’s Edmund Rhodes—patrolled the lake, becoming close friends. When Britain declared war on Germany in August 1914, Rhodes struck first. His ship, the *Gwendolen*, ambushed the German *Hermann von Wissmann* while it was docked for repairs. A single salvo disabled it. Berndt fled in a dinghy, rowed to the *Gwendolen*, and shouted, “Good God, Edmund, are you drunk?” Rhodes explained: a quick attack would end the war on the lake before either had their first wartime drink. Berndt, impressed, surrendered. The two friends then went ashore to celebrate with a drink. This brief clash marked the First World War’s first naval engagement. Rawchronicles
